What's Happening?
Lincoln Minerals has secured key approvals to commence drilling at its Minbrie Copper Project in South Australia. The company has received the green light from both landowners and government authorities, allowing it to begin wide-spaced air core drilling across
a 17km target zone. This marks a significant step forward in the exploration and potential development of the project, which is focused on copper and base metals.

What's Next?
Following the initial drilling phase, Lincoln Minerals plans to conduct follow-up diamond drilling to test priority targets and assess the project's scale. The company aims to unlock further exploration potential and advance the project towards development.
